The invention particularly relates to an intelligent parking system and a low-altitude guiding unmanned aerial vehicle, and relates to the technical field of intelligent parking, the intelligent parking system comprises a control room, a barrier gate connected with the control room and a plurality of double-layer parking devices arranged in a parking lot and in signal connection with the control room, and vehicles can be parked on the lower table top and the upper table top of each double-layer parking device. According to the parking lot, the space utilization rate of the parking lot can be reasonably improved, and the infrared detectors are arranged on the lower table top and the upper table top and used for detecting whether vehicles are parked on the lower table top and the upper table top or not; the control room rapidly controls the corresponding low-altitude guidance unmanned aerial vehicle on the equipment through wireless electromagnetic waves to fly to the position above the front of the new vehicle on the barrier gate, and the unmanned aerial vehicle flies along the planned route to guide the new vehicle to run to the corresponding double-layer parking equipment with the vacancy, so that the effect of rapidly guiding parking is achieved, and intelligent management of the parking lot is improved.
